Transaction 315f32151369d6eb9cc5982a4f9ad68d96d31f82380baee13741c531d6b774d4
1 Input
1 Output
-
315f32151369d6eb9cc5982a4f9ad68d96d31f82380baee13741c531d6b774d4:0
- value
- 333926
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 45f590900851723889cae23cc12212deb9a1548f OP_EQUAL
- address
- 384viuzCiEgZ2MqUD4ZQQGKmU5k58nQCrk